(CMR) The Cayman Islands has confirmed four additional positive cases of COVID-19 bringing the total number now to 12 infected persons. The premier has now decided to implement an alphabetical system for the grocery stores that should curtail the number of persons who are attempting to access those essential locations at once.
All of the latest results have come from persons who travel connections with two having traveled themselves and two persons having contact with others close to them who have traveled. In total 207 persons have been tested. Infected persons range in age from 21-83 years of age. Four of those had underlying health conditions.
The Premier announced a new system to elevate the pressure and crowds off the local grocery stores which were noticeable yesterday with long lines and congestion. This immediately caused concerns with the government of the ability to be able to maintain the recommended social distancing of six feet.
The following breakdown which begins tomorrow, Monday, March 30, 2020, should be noted by all on Grand Cayman:
- Adults with the last name beginning in A through K will be allowed to enter supermarkets in order to shop for essential goods on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ays.
- Adults with the last name beginning in L through Z will be allowed to enter supermarkets in order to shop for essential goods on Tuesdays, Thursdays, and Saturdays.
It is recommended that only one member of your household attend supermarkets in order to shop for your family. The premier strongly discourages taking children to the supermarkets when grocery shopping wherever possible.
Grocery Store Hours: Monday through Saturday
- Fosters Supermarkets/Price Right – Opening 6:00 am to 6:00 pm
- 6:00 am – 7:00 am dedicated solely to senior citizens, disabled persons, and pregnant women
- 5:00 pm – 6:00 pm dedicated to essential government workers
- Hurley's Marketplace – Opening 7:00 am to 6:00 pm
- 7:00 am – 8:00 am dedicated solely to senior citizens, disabled persons, and pregnant women
- 5:00 pm – 6:00 pm dedicated to essential government workers
- Cost U Less – Opening 7:00 am to 6:00 pm
- 7:00 am – 8:00 am dedicated solely to senior citizens, disabled persons, and pregnant women
- 5:00 pm – 6:00 pm dedicated to essential government workers
- Kirk Market – Opening 6:00 am to 6:00 pm
- 6:00 am – 7:00 am dedicated solely to senior citizens, disabled persons, and pregnant women
- 5:00 pm – 6:00 pm dedicated to essential government workers
People are also encouraged to use delivery services to grocery shop in order to minimize the number of persons required to be out in public spaces.
People should only go out of their homes if they are on an essential mission such as grocery shopping or exercising for short periods of time.
Police reported almost full compliance on Grand Cayman with four persons being warned for prosecution on Cayman Brac.
